Buying vs. Building a Custom Estate
For many buyers, this is the first and most important decision:
Buying an Existing Home
– Offers immediate move-in, with established landscaping and interiors
– Provides access to community amenities right away
– Less customization, but fewer planning responsibilities
Building a Custom Estate
– Gives complete control over layout, finishes, and technology
– Allows integration of lifestyle features, from wellness spaces to outdoor entertaining areas
– Requires careful planning and coordination, but ensures a home fully aligned with your vision

Frequently Asked Questions
Is it better to buy or build a luxury home near Nashville?
For many luxury buyers, building offers greater flexibility and personalization, especially in communities that support custom estates. Buying an existing home may offer faster occupancy, but building allows buyers to align architecture, layout, and amenities with long-term lifestyle preferences.
What is the most exclusive area to live near Nashville?
Exclusivity near Nashville is often defined by privacy, gated access, limited inventory, and private amenities. Areas in Williamson County, including College Grove and select parts of Franklin and Brentwood, are frequently considered among the most exclusive due to estate-sized properties and private club communities.
What should I look for in a luxury community near Nashville?
Buyers should consider location, privacy, customization options, amenities, community culture, and long-term value. Established communities that balance exclusivity with lifestyle offerings often provide the most enduring appeal.
